ABSTRACT

With the widespread application of WIFI networks and embedded system technology, the device monitoring system based on Embedded System and wireless network came into being. In this paper, we introduce a device monitoring system based on ARM upper computer and WIFI transmission, and we tested this system on workshop equipment. The hardware adopts ARM Cortex-A8 processor architecture of TI company as the main control chip, using IAC-335X-Kit development board for system design, external USB camera module and WIFI wireless module for video capture and data transmission. The software is based on embedded Linux as the platform. The system will collect production data accurately and objectively, and the statistical analysis. At the same time, the system uses QT to develop the upper computer software GUI interface. Compared with the traditional system based on the wired network, our design is more convenient and flexible, which reduces the implementation restriction and maintenance cost of traditional network cabling.
